Taylor Swift Sings At Reese Witherspoon's B-Day Bash

Darpan News Desk IANS, 21 Mar, 2016 11:28 AM
    Singer Taylor Swift gave a surprise performance for a star-studded crowd at actress Reese Witherspoon's birthday party here over the weekend.
     
    Swift played a mini concert and performed her hit single "Shake it off" with the help from Keith Urban on guitar, reports aceshowbiz.com.
     
    Kate Hudson shared a collage of photographs from the party and a Snapchat video of Swift jamming out with Urban. 
     
    The other stars at the soiree included Jennifer Aniston, Justin Theroux, Courteney Cox, Matthew McConaughey, Robert Downey Jr., Nicole Kidman, Tobey Maguire and Jason Bateman. 
     
    Witherspoon is turning 40 on March 22. The birthday girl who starred in a 2002 movie "Sweet Home Alabama", at one point hopped on the stage and sang along with the crowd during the party on Saturday night.
